Neoclouds built for AI

GPU work costs less now

If most of your bill is GPU time, a neocloud (a specialist cloud provider) is usually cheaper than AWS, Azure, or Google Cloud for the same compute. You get fewer managed services and run more of the setup yourself, so a neocloud suits some workloads and not others. So what’s a neocloud, what does it cost, and when is it worth a look?

The neocloud

A neocloud is a cloud provider built around one thing: renting out GPUs for heavy compute. CoreWeave, Lambda, Nscale, Nebius, Crusoe, and Civo are some of the names you’ll come across if you go looking. They don’t try to match the hundreds of services the big three offer, since that’s not their business model. They focus on GPU-as-a-service and price it keenly, which is why teams running big training or inference jobs move their work to them.

Why they cost less

The lower price comes down to two things: less overhead, because they aren’t running a giant catalogue of managed services alongside the GPUs, and hard competition on the one number a GPU customer cares about, the price per GPU-hour. There’s real demand behind it. Gartner expects neoclouds to take about 20 per cent of a 267-billion-dollar AI cloud market by 2030, and the GPU-as-a-service revenue is forecast to grow from roughly 42 billion dollars in 2025 to more than 250 billion by 2030. Competition at that scale keeps prices down.

The trade-offs

You give things up for that price. There’s no deep catalogue of managed databases and queues, so anything beyond raw compute you tend to run yourself. Capacity can be tight, and the newest GPUs sell out, so you can’t always get what you want the moment you want it. Support is lighter than an enterprise account on the big three. And your other services, your database and your storage, will probably still sit on a hyperscaler, so you need to weigh the cost and latency of moving data between them.

When it’s worth a look

A neocloud is worth pricing up when GPU time is a big share of your bill and the workload is portable enough to move; a container you can run anywhere helps here. If you lean heavily on a hyperscaler’s managed services, or you want everything in one place with one bill and one support line, staying put is the reasonable call. For a lot of AI-heavy teams, the sensible setup is a split: the GPU work on a neocloud, and the rest where it already runs.
